When we talk about ceramic vs. stainless steel cookware, we are often referring to ceramic coated cookware. Sol-gel is the process that makes ceramic coated cookware. To create ceramic coated cookware, a chemical process that starts with a solution and ends with a gel-like substance is the brunt of it. This process creates a glassy nonstick.

Stainless steel is notorious for food sticking, while ceramic cookware releases food easily (until the coating wears down). Stainless steel cookware is more versatile than ceramic non-stick. You can prepare just about any meal in it. Ceramic non-stick is better for sautéing and preparing delicate foods like eggs.

Again, stainless steel cookware has much more longevity than ceramic. You may often hear of people inheriting stainless cookware from their family, similar to cast iron cookware. When taken care of, it can really last a lifetime. Ceramic cookware won't last as long because its coating is damaged easily and degrades over time.

Stainless Steel vs. Ceramic: Cleaning and Durability. Stainless steel is a rough and durable cookware surface that is difficult to damage. Steel cookware that contains 18 percent or more chromium resists stains and rust. Stainless steel with 10 percent or more nickel provides a glossy shine and heightens the effectiveness of the chromium.

Durability. Low-quality ceramic cookware typically lasts one year, while high-quality products like Caraway should last 2-3 years. Stainless steel cookware is very durable, although cheaper products can warp, rust, or weaken over time. The best brands, like All Clad or 360 Cookware, are built to last a lifetime and even have a lifetime warranty.

Here's the difference between pure ceramic vs ceramic-coated…. The former is 100% ceramic that's baked in a kiln (like pottery class).. And ceramic-coated cookware is a sheet of aluminum or steel dipped in a ceramic mixture.. This process creates a smooth, non-stick finish - free of toxic chemicals.
